Blondie for Victory
Blondie organizes Housewives of America to perform homefront wartime duties including guarding the local dam Blondie for Victory was twelfth in Columbias series of comedy films based on Chic Youngs popular comic strip Blondie Anxious to do her bit for the war effort Blondie joins the Housewives of America a home defense league Husband Dagwood soon finds that Blondie is neglecting her responsibilities at home in favor of her war work also disgruntled are Dagwoods chauvinistic boss Mr Dithers and a newlywed husband whose wife is never home thanks to the defense league
